Abstract

The Plaxis software package, widely used in the European Union and other countries, was developed in accordance with the provisions of Eurocode-7 and is of great use in the current situation, when Mongolia is striving to develop a normative construction design system taking into account Eurocode, so the problem of studying and using this software the complex is put legally. Versions of the Plaxis software was developed using numerical finite element methods to calculate the stress-strain state of foundations in engineering geotechnical studies and design. This article presents the results of numerical simulation of the stress-strain state of the pre-soaked subsidence soil of the pile foundation.
